Cost of Electrical Line Trenching in Mentor
The cost of electrical line trenching in Mentor, OH can vary significantly depending on several factors. Whether you're installing new electrical lines for a residential property or upgrading an existing system, understanding the various elements that influence the overall cost is essential for budgeting and planning.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Trench Depth and Length: The deeper and longer the trench, the higher the cost due to increased labor and equipment use.
- Soil Type: Rocky or clay-heavy soil can complicate trenching efforts, leading to higher cost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Required permits and inspections can add to the overall expense.
- Utility Location: Proximity to existing utilities can affect the complexity and cost of the trenching project.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Mentor, OH will influence the overall cost.
- Equipment Rental: Costs for renting trenching equipment can vary based on the duration and type of equipment needed.
-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can delay projects and increase cost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ost in Mentor, OH |
---|---|
Trenching per linear foot | $8 - $20 |
Soil testing and analysis | $150 - $300 |
Permit fees | $50 - $200 |
Utility location services | $100 - $300 |
Labor per hour | $50 - $100 |
Equipment rental per day | $200 - $500 |
Backfilling and compacting soil | $5 - $15 per linear foot |
